Chair calls on Government to learn lessons from gaps in worker and business support

Following a series of evidence hearings on the impact of coronavirus, with Ministers and representatives from businesses, trade unions, the self-employed, consumer and worker organisations, Darren Jones, Chair of the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y (BEIS) Committee, has written to Secretary of State Alok Sharma outlining a number of key issues for the Government to address in its approach to support for business and workers as the country emerges from the Covid-19 lockdown.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y Committee The correspondence to the Secretary of State recognises the efforts of many workers and businesses who rose to the challenges brought about during the pandemic.
